The Role of Alkaloids in Green Maeng Da Kratom and Its Impact on Muscle Soreness Relief
Green Maeng Da Kratom, a prominent strain within the kratom spectrum, is renowned for its potent alkaloid profile that plays a pivotal role in supporting training recovery. The primary active compounds in this strain are mitragynine and 7-hydroxymitragynine, both of which have been studied for their analgesic properties. These alkaloids interact with the body’s opioid receptors to provide pain relief, which can be particularly beneficial for athletes or individuals engaged in intense physical activity. The unique blend of these compounds in Green Maeng Da Kratom is not only effective in managing acute pain but also excels in mitigating muscle soreness that often accompanies post-exercise recovery. This suggests that incorporating Green Maeng Da Kratom into one’s wellness routine may aid in the alleviation of delayed onset muscle soreness (DOMS), a common challenge for those looking to maintain an active lifestyle without overtaxing their muscles. Users often report a noticeable reduction in pain levels, which can enhance overall recovery and enable them to train more consistently and effectively. Integrating Green Maeng Da Kratom into Your Training Recovery Routine: Dosage and Timing Tips
Integrating Green Maeng Da Kratom into your training recovery routine can be a highly beneficial addition to your post-exercise regimen. This particular kratom strain, renowned for its balanced alkaloid profile, is often recommended for its potential to support muscle recovery and pain management after intense physical activity. To effectively incorporate Green Maeng Da Kratom into your recovery protocol, consider the following dosage and timing tips. Generally, users may begin with a moderate dose of around 2-4 grams, assessing their tolerance and response. It’s advisable to consume this dose approximately 30 minutes before the end of your training session to allow the alkaloids to circulate and take effect by the time you conclude your workout. This timing can help in mitigating muscle soreness that typically manifests post-exercise. For those engaging in particularly strenuous activities or with greater body mass, a dose up to 6 grams may be considered. However, always approach kratom use with caution and adherence to local laws and regulations regarding its consumption.
Timing your Green Maeng Da Kratom intake strategically can further enhance its recovery benefits. If used post-workout, take the dose around 20-30 minutes after your training session concludes. This timing can aid in reducing inflammation and promoting a sense of well-being as your body recovers. It’s also important to stay hydrated and ensure that you’re not combining Green Maeng Da with other CNS depressants, as this could increase the risk of adverse effects.
